Mandolux Posts New Desktops

· by Mike Washlesky · News

Mandolux has released new desktops for download today. The desktops are images for use as the background on Macs, and represent anywhere from abstract imagery to dual monitor desktop configs. According to Mandolux:

mandolux has issued three new desktops: one Fire Redux (Flames), one Steevil (Abstract), and one Pets (Close-up/Bunny).

About the desktops:

  • On Wednesday I released one of my favorite Fire Redux photographs: Burning Fences. This is killer wallpaper because of the composition, flames and the orientation of the wood - I guess youill have to see it to appreciate it
  • Itis been a long time since the last Steevil desktop. The latest one: Twigs (a photograph of a bunch of twigs clump together and set against the wall)
  • Lastly, a super cute desktop for all bunny lovers out there: Conyz. Photographed by her owner Isabelle Mory, Conyz is a silver-brown bunny with a dark nose ready to make your desktop adorable!

You can find more information about the new desktops at the Mandolux Web site. The desktops are available as free downloads.
